YOUTUBE (CNN) - Minneapolis police release video of active shooter exchange

Minneapolis police released body-worn camera footage on Wednesday showing the moments officers exchanged fire with an active shooter in an apartment building in early September. Three people were shot and killed including the suspect who was killed in an exchange of gunfire. Five others were wounded, including two officers who were struck by gunfire.

YOUTUBE (MS NOW) - Historian Jon Meacham celebrates Constitution Day: 'This is a HUGELY important day'

Presidential historian Jon Meacham joins Morning Joe to discuss Constitution Day, the anniversary of when the Constitution was signed in 1787– and also when all public schools and federal agencies are required by law to teach civics. Meacham is the ‘Semiquincentennial Scholar’ at the National Constitution Center and also shares the efforts underway by the organization to inspire a civic renewal during the “Civic Decade,” which is the period between the 250th of the Declaration of Independence this year and the Constitution in 2037.
